About Shared Services

Our Shared Services team deliver specialist processes that have a direct impact on the performance of Network Rail, our customers and suppliers. These services include payroll, accounts, finance, controls and compliance, reporting, recruitment and helpdesk support.

What will you be doing?                    

As a Recruitment Administrator, you’ll play a pivotal role in the overall success of Network Rail,  supporting the business to recruit dedicated, ambitious, talented people in a variety of roles across nationwide.

You’ll be responsible for the successful administration of the end to end recruitment cycle; posting job adverts, arranging interviews, assisting with assessment centres and gathering information to process pre-employment checks and offers.
